The Nature of Beef Brisket

Before delving into the shrinkage of brisket during cooking, it’s essential to understand what brisket is and how it is structured.

What Is Beef Brisket?

Beef brisket is a cut that comes from the lower chest or breast of the steer. It has a rich flavor and is revered for its ability to become incredibly tender when cooked correctly. There are two primary cuts of brisket:

  • Flat Cut: Often referred to as the “first cut,” this portion is leaner with a uniform thickness, making it ideal for slicing.
  • Point Cut: Known as the “deckle,” this part is thicker and contains more fat, leading to a juicier result but less visually appealing slices.

Understanding the different cuts of brisket is important because they each behave differently when cooked.

The Composition of Brisket

Brisket is known for its marbling, which refers to the small streaks of fat interspersed within the muscle. The fat and collagen in brisket break down during the cooking process, contributing to the tenderness and flavor of the final dish. However, this melting fat can also lead to shrinkage, an important factor to consider when preparing your brisket.

Does Beef Brisket Shrink When Cooked?

The answer to this question is a resounding yes. Similar to many other cuts of meat, beef brisket does shrink when it is cooked. But what causes this shrinkage? Several factors contribute to the reduction in size, and understanding them can help you manage expectations while cooking.

Why Does Brisket Shrink? The Science Behind Meat Cookery

As brisket cooks, several processes occur that lead to shrinkage:

1. Moisture Loss

One of the primary reasons brisket shrinks is the loss of moisture. As the meat heats, it releases water vapor, which contributes to overall mass loss. This moisture loss is somewhat inevitable and is a common factor in many meat cuts.

2. Fat Rendering

Brisket is highly marbled, which means it contains a significant amount of fat. While this fat contributes to the flavor and juiciness of the cooked brisket, it melts during the cooking process. As fat renders, it also causes the meat to shrink. The leanness of brisket affects its final weight; the fattier the cut, the more it may shrink.

3. Muscle Fiber Contraction

As brisket cooks, the muscle fibers contract. This is due to the protein structure of the meat. The contraction pulls the fibers closer together, leading to a smaller overall size. Cooking techniques that use low and slow methods help minimize this effect but don’t entirely eliminate shrinkage.

Factors Influencing Brisket Shrinkage

While everyone can expect some degree of shrinkage when cooking brisket, several factors can influence how much shrinkage occurs.

1. Cooking Method

The method you choose to cook your brisket can significantly impact the degree of shrinkage. Here are three common methods:

  1. Smoking: Smoking brisket at low temperatures allows for even cooking and potentially less shrinkage compared to higher heat methods.
  2. Boiling: While boiling is quicker, it often leads to a more significant moisture loss, causing further shrinkage.
  3. Braising: This technique combines both dry and moist heat, allowing for tenderization over time without excessive shrinkage.

2. Cooking Temperature and Time

The temperature and duration of cooking also affect shrinkage. Cooking brisket at a lower temperature for a more extended period allows the fat and connective tissues to break down slowly, leading to a juicier, more tender final product. Rapid cooking at high temperatures, conversely, can result in more significant shrinkage due to quick moisture evaporation.

3. Brining and Marinating

Brining and marinating are effective techniques that can help mitigate moisture loss. They inject flavor into the meat and help maintain its moisture content during cooking:

  • Brining: Soaking brisket in a saltwater solution enhances its moisture retention ability.
  • Marinating: Using a vinegar or acid-based marinade can help the meat absorb moisture, increasing flavor and tenderness.

Maximizing Yield: Tips for Cooking Beef Brisket

If you’re concerned about shrinkage and want to maximize your brisket yield, consider the following tips:

1. Choose the Right Cut

Selecting the right brisket cut can impact both flavor and shrinkage. The point cut, although fattier, retains more moisture due to its richer fat content. The flat cut, while leaner, may require careful cooking to minimize shrinkage.

2. Cook Low and Slow

Utilizing low and slow cooking methods helps ensure that the fat renders more effectively without excessive moisture loss. Smoking or cooking in a slow cooker are excellent methods for achieving this balance.

3. Monitor Internal Temperature

Using a meat thermometer to monitor the internal temperature of the brisket is crucial. Aim for a target temperature of around 195°F to 205°F, where the connective tissues break down completely, resulting in a tender cut.

4. Rest Before Slicing

Resting the brisket before slicing allows juices to redistribute throughout the meat. This step can help retain moisture, leading to a juicier serving.

5. Trim the Meat Properly

Before cooking, trim excess fat but leave a layer to protect against moisture loss during cooking. Many chefs recommend leaving about 1/4 inch of fat cap on the brisket for the best results.

How much does beef brisket shrink during cooking?

The degree to which beef brisket shrinks during cooking can vary significantly based on several factors, including the cooking method, temperature, and time. On average, brisket can lose anywhere from 20% to 30% of its weight after cooking. For example, a 10-pound brisket may end up weighing between 7 to 8 pounds after it has been thoroughly cooked.

Additionally, the way you prepare the brisket, such as whether you choose to wrap it in foil or leave it uncovered, can also influence the amount of moisture loss. Monitoring the internal temperature and utilizing techniques to preserve moisture can help minimize shrinkage.

Does brisket size affect cooking time?

Yes, the size of the brisket significantly impacts the cooking time. Larger cuts typically require longer cooking times to ensure that they are cooked thoroughly and tenderized properly. As a general rule, brisket requires approximately 1 to 1.5 hours of cooking time per pound when cooked at a low and slow temperature, though this can vary according to your method and desired doneness.

That said, thicker sections of the brisket may take longer to reach the ideal internal temperature compared to thinner ones. It is important to use a meat thermometer to check for doneness, particularly in larger cuts, to achieve the best texture and flavor.

Can I prevent brisket from shrinking?

While it’s impossible to eliminate brisket shrinkage entirely, there are several methods you can employ to help minimize it. One effective approach is to cook the brisket at a lower temperature for a longer period, which allows the fat to render more gradually while retaining moisture. Techniques such as wrapping the brisket in foil or butcher paper can also help maintain moisture levels during cooking.

Another crucial factor is not overcooking the brisket, as excessive heat can lead to increased moisture loss. Monitoring the internal temperature and using a meat thermometer to pull the brisket at the right time can go a long way in preserving juiciness and tenderness, thereby reducing noticeable shrinkage.

What cooking methods produce the least shrinkage?

Certain cooking methods can result in less shrinkage when preparing brisket. Generally, low and slow methods, such as smoking or braising, are more effective in retaining moisture compared to high-temperature cooking techniques. The controlled environment of a smoker or an oven that maintains consistent heat allows the fat and collagen to break down without excessive moisture loss.

Sous vide cooking is another excellent method for minimizing shrinkage. This technique involves vacuum-sealing the brisket and cooking it in a water bath at a precisely controlled temperature for an extended period. By providing a stable cooking environment, sous vide helps ensure that the brisket remains juicy and flavorful, ultimately reducing the amount of shrinkage that occurs.

How does marbling affect shrinkage?

Marbling, or the intramuscular fat found within beef, plays a significant role in influencing brisket shrinkage. A well-marbled brisket is likely to be more flavorful and tender after cooking, as the fat helps to keep the meat moist during the cooking process. Higher fat content can contribute to better retention of moisture, which can result in less shrinkage compared to leaner cuts.

However, it’s essential to balance the amount of marbling. While a certain level of fat is beneficial, excessive fat can lead to more rendering and pronounced shrinkage as it melts away during cooking. Choosing the right cut with an ideal amount of marbling can optimize flavor while minimizing shrinkage.

How can I calculate the amount of brisket I need to serve my guests?

Estimating the amount of brisket required for your guests involves accounting for shrinkage and the number of servings you’d like to provide. A common guideline is to plan for approximately 1/2 to 3/4 pound of raw brisket per person before cooking. However, given the potential for shrinkage, it’s advisable to err on the side of caution and factor in an additional 20% to account for weight loss during cooking.

For instance, if you are serving 10 guests, and you calculate the need for 3/4 pound each, you would start with about 7.5 pounds of raw brisket. To account for shrinkage, you might want to purchase around 9 to 10 pounds of brisket to ensure there is enough to satisfy all guests, especially if you want leftovers.
